Output 0588631cd1912cfe3ec4d46265fe60d5267f8c3158e7e305e880e570cf0981a1:0

value
664444
script pubkey
OP_0 OP_PUSHBYTES_20 d68fbb9122a7f45eb95dfd2cf59a4aafa0e1a860
address
bc1q668mhyfz5l69aw2al5k0txj247swr2rqz4fvgc
transaction
0588631cd1912cfe3ec4d46265fe60d5267f8c3158e7e305e880e570cf0981a1
spent
true